About International Trade Solutions, Inc.

International Trade Solutions, Inc. (ITS Customs Brokers) is a CBP-licensed customs broker headquartered in Plentywood, Montana, with operations out of Fargo, North Dakota. The firm brings nearly a century of combined customs brokerage expertise to importers moving goods across U.S.-Canada border crossings in the northern plains region. ITS holds certifications from CBP, C-TPAT, NCBFAA, and Canada's PIP (Partners in Protection) program, reflecting a serious commitment to trade compliance. Their proprietary technology platform — Xport — automates carrier communications and accelerates entry processing. ITS specializes in agriculture, food, natural resources, minerals, and energy products, making them a strong fit for importers operating in the Upper Midwest and northern border corridor.

Plentywood sits in the far northeastern corner of Montana, directly adjacent to the Saskatchewan border. This geography makes ITS Customs Brokers a natural fit for importers and exporters moving goods across northern U.S.-Canada ports of entry — a corridor that sees significant cross-border traffic in agriculture, grain, livestock, energy commodities, and natural resources. Importers in this region need a customs broker who understands not just CBP requirements, but also CBSA (Canada Border Services Agency) regulations, and ITS's PIP (Partners in Protection) certification with CBSA signals exactly that cross-border fluency.

ITS draws on nearly a century of combined customs brokerage experience, which gives the firm an unusually deep institutional knowledge of tariff classification, admissibility requirements, and regulatory compliance across the commodity types common to the Upper Midwest. Their NCBFAA membership and C-TPAT certification further demonstrate a track record of operating within CBP's trusted trader framework — a meaningful advantage for importers who want to reduce exam rates and speed cargo release.
